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Morley to Barrhead start from as little as £24.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Morley to Barrhead start from £71.60 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Morley to Barrhead are available for £60.70 one way, or £75.90 return

Station Facilities at Morley

Morley station operates without a traditional ticket office, so travelers will find 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ting pre-bought tickets. These machines are designed to be accessible, catering to passengers with various needs. For those needing auditory assistance, an induction loop is available. As for safety, CCTV cameras are in place across the station to ensure a secure environment.

When it comes to accessibility, Morley train station does not fall short. It is a Category A station, meaning there is step-free access throughout the entire facility. This includes a ramp leading to platform 1 and lift access to platform 2, making it easy for travelers with mobility impairments to navigate. However, note that there are no toilets or baby changing facilities available on-site.

Getting Around: Transport Links

Complementing the station's amenities are various transport links, ensuring seamless onward travel. While there is no direct bus service adjacent to the station, passengers can avail themselves of a taxi service through a helpful service found here. For those intending to use a rail replacement service, pickups and drop-offs are conveniently located in the station's car park, which is open 24 hours a day and equipped with CCTV for added security.

Facilities & Amenities You Can Count On

Barrhead Station is well-equipped with essential amenities to ensure a comfortable experience for all travelers. The ticket office is open from 06:50 to 23:15 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:10 to 16:50 on Sundays, allowing ample time for ticket purchases or collections. If you purchase tickets online, they can be easily collected from the accessible ticket machines available on-site.

For those with specific needs, Barrhead Station provides comprehensive accessibility support, including step-free access, induction loops, and ramps for train access. Unfortunately, there aren't any accessible toilets on-site, but there are dedicated staff to assist travelers every day, with customer help points available throughout the station.

Security and safety are prioritized with CCTV surveillance covering the premises. While there are no shops or refreshment facilities, pay phones are available for public use. If cycling is your preferred mode of transport, the station provides bicycle storage, including lockers and stands.

Getting To and From Barrhead Station Made Easy

Barrhead Station offers various travel connection options to ease your journey. When rail services are disrupted, a rail replacement bus picks passengers up from Carlibar Road. Local buses are accessible via Travel Line Scotland, and taxis can be booked through Train Taxi.
